Transaction 12f7504eaff2434cb02517811fc9edf2ee82fa1c3eb3dbcacaa7c606d859af78

1 Input
2 Outputs
  • 12f7504eaff2434cb02517811fc9edf2ee82fa1c3eb3dbcacaa7c606d859af78:0
  • value  607900
    address  3DRaWFjSry5Ld6tgq2hJs25DdeFAp4SR1e
  • 12f7504eaff2434cb02517811fc9edf2ee82fa1c3eb3dbcacaa7c606d859af78:1
  • value  16133553
    address  3HULT3Y9ak6NCchbMcn3A2kfTsEcsyJrsA